A Denton Icon Says Goodbye: Pecan Creek Grille Closes After 15 Cherished Years

Denton, Texas is preparing to say a heartfelt goodbye to one of its most cherished culinary institutions: Pecan Creek Grille. After a remarkable 15-year run, the beloved local restaurant announced it will be serving its final meals on March 24, a decision that has sent ripples of sadness through the community it so faithfully served.

For a decade and a half, Pecan Creek Grille, under the dedicated stewardship of owners Scott and Wendy Blackwood, has been more than just a place to eat.

It became a true cornerstone of Denton's vibrant social fabric, a reliable spot where families gathered, friends reconnected, and countless memories were forged over plates of comforting, delicious food. Its consistent presence and warm atmosphere made it feel like an extension of home for many.

The Blackwoods shared their difficult decision, revealing that the current economic climate presented insurmountable challenges.

"It has been with much difficulty that we have decided to close the restaurant," they stated, citing the ongoing struggles with staffing and the relentless escalation of operating expenses. These are pressures that have unfortunately become all too familiar to many small businesses across the nation, making it increasingly difficult for local gems to keep their doors open.
